虚拟机技术近年来逐渐成为计算机领域中的一项重要工具,它不仅在企业级应用中扮演着不可或缺的角色,也为个人用户提供了多样化的使用场景。掌握虚拟机的基本知识,能够帮助用户在不同的需求中提升效率和灵活性。

虚拟机的应用范围广泛,主要体现在以下几个场景中。开发和测试环境的构建是虚拟机最常见的用途之一。开发人员可以在虚拟机中建立独立的测试环境,进行软件开发和调试。这种方式让开发者能够在不同的操作系统和软件版本之间切换,从而减少了因环境不一致而引发的问题。
学习和实验也是一个重要场景,尤其适合计算机相关专业的学生。通过虚拟机,学生可以安全地进行各种设置和实验,而不必担心会对真实系统造成损害。例如,可以在虚拟机中安装Linux系统,学习系统的操作而不影响主机的使用。
安全测试同样是虚拟机的重要应用之一。网络安全专家和研究人员可以在隔离的虚拟环境中测试潜在的恶意软件,确保真实环境的安全性。通过这种隔离方式,即使病毒或木马进入虚拟机,对主机系统造成威胁的几率大大降低。
还可以利用虚拟机进行虚拟桌面基础架构(VDI)部署。在企业中,IT管理人员可以将操作系统和应用程序部署到虚拟机中,员工则可以通过终端访问这些资源。这种方式减少了硬件成本,简化了管理,提升了灵活性。
在DIY组装和性能优化方面,虚拟机也显示出了独特的优势。发烧友可以使用虚拟机测试不同配置对性能的影响,而无需频繁拆装硬件。通过对比多个虚拟机的性能指标,用户可以更准确地进行硬件选型和优化,确保系统达到最佳性能。
随着市场上虚拟化技术的不断发展,未来的使用场景将会更加广泛和多样化。新一代处理器和内存技术的支持,将使得虚拟机运行更加高效。用户在选择虚拟机方案时,应该关注硬件的兼容性和性能,确保能够充分发挥虚拟化技术的优势。
常见问题解答(FAQ)
1. 虚拟机对计算机硬件有什么要求?
虚拟机需要较强的处理器和充足的内存,同时硬盘空间也应该考虑到虚拟机镜像和快照的存储需求。
2. 使用虚拟机会影响电脑的性能吗?
虚拟机会占用一定的资源,但合理配置后可以最小化对主机性能的影响。选择合适的硬件也能提升性能。
3. 哪些虚拟机软件比较好用?
市场上有多款虚拟软件,如VMware、VirtualBox和Hyper-V等,可以根据个人的需求和系统兼容性进行选择。
4. 是否可以在虚拟机中运行所有操作系统?
一般情况下,主流的操作系统都能在虚拟机中运行,具体还需查看所选择虚拟机软件的支持列表。
5. 我是否需要具备编程知识才能使用虚拟机?
虚拟机的基本操作并不需要特别的编程知识,但是了解一些基本的命令行操作会有所帮助,尤其是在进行系统管理时。